From 7f7f90182f9db27d161467d97232f978a969072b Mon Sep 17 00:00:00 2001 From: FunkyFr3sh Date: Wed, 28 Sep 2022 01:59:12 +0200 Subject: [PATCH] add some testing code to blitter functions --- src/ddsurface.c | 26 ++++++++++++++++++++++++++ 1 file changed, 26 insertions(+) diff --git a/src/ddsurface.c b/src/ddsurface.c index 4920e3c..de221e0 100644 --- a/src/ddsurface.c +++ b/src/ddsurface.c @@ -210,6 +210,20 @@ HRESULT dds_Blt( dds_GetDC(src_surface, &src_dc); StretchBlt(dst_dc, dst_x, dst_y, dst_w, dst_h, src_dc, src_x, src_y, src_w, src_h, SRCCOPY); + /* + StretchBlt( + dst_dc, + lpDestRect->left, + lpDestRect->top, + lpDestRect->right - lpDestRect->left, + lpDestRect->bottom - lpDestRect->top, + src_dc, + lpSrcRect->left, + lpSrcRect->top, + lpSrcRect->right - lpSrcRect->left, + lpSrcRect->bottom - lpSrcRect->top, + SRCCOPY); + */ } else if ( (dwFlags & DDBLT_KEYSRC) || @@ -447,6 +461,18 @@ HRESULT dds_BltFast( dds_GetDC(src_surface, &src_dc); BitBlt(dst_dc, dst_x, dst_y, dst_w, dst_h, src_dc, src_x, src_y, SRCCOPY); + /* + BitBlt( + dst_dc, + dwX, + dwY, + lpSrcRect->right - lpSrcRect->left, + lpSrcRect->bottom - lpSrcRect->top, + src_dc, + lpSrcRect->left, + lpSrcRect->top, + SRCCOPY); + */ } else if (dwFlags & DDBLTFAST_SRCCOLORKEY) {